現在Androidコースの設計に取り組んでいます。リアルタイムの体重記録アプリを作成したいので、グラフコントロールが必要です。自分ですべてをやらなければならない場合、それは疲れるので、誰もうまくやることができません。そこで、github上のチャートに関する高品質のオープンソースプロジェクトを見つけました:https : //github.com/PhilJay/MPAndroidChart。
現在、小さな白いアンドロイドを開発しています。コンポーネントを使用して開発するのは初めてです。私は他の人のジョークを恐れていません。githubでコンポーネントを使用するにはかなりの時間がかかりました。ピットが多すぎます。要約すると、最も簡単で便利な、エラーのない方法です!さまざまな設定に行ったり、gradleを変更したりしないでください...とにかく、私はそれを試してみて、実証済みで安全で便利な方法を要約します!
1. jarパッケージを見つける
githubの下のAndroidリソースはすべてzipであり、解凍後、プロジェクトファイルが必要です。モジュールとして直接インポートすることは本当に落とし穴です、とにかく、私はまだ成功していません...それで、それをjarパッケージとしてインポートしてください!jarパッケージはどこから来たのですか?
- mavenを使用してプロジェクトをjarにパッケージ化します(私のmavenは環境を構成しなかったため、失敗しました)。
- インターネットで検索します。一般的に、人気のあるプロジェクトには既製のjarパッケージがあります
以下は、私が入手するために一生懸命取り組んだこのオープンソースプロジェクトのjarパッケージです。
2. jarパッケージをlibsフォルダーに配置します
プロジェクトパースペクティブの下のプロジェクト構造にはすでにlibsフォルダーがあり、これは参照用のオープンソースプロジェクト用に特別に配置されています。最初のステップのjarパッケージをこのフォルダーディレクトリに直接貼り付けます。
3.プロジェクトはjarパッケージへの依存関係を追加します
現時点では、プロジェクトは使用可能なものをインポートしたことを認識していないため、jarパッケージは使用できません。次に、このjarパッケージの依存関係をプロジェクトの[ファイル]-> [ProjectStructure:依存関係]-> [アプリ]-> [+]-> [jar依存関係]に追加します。クリックしてlibの下のjarパッケージのパスを見つけ、追加します
以下は、追加後の表示です。追加したjarパッケージの依存関係は最後の行にあります。
それで終わりです!jarパッケージのリソースを直接使用できます。必要なときにインポートするだけです。